Backgammon dates its origins 5000 years back. Evidences site that the Egyptians, the Greeks and the Romans played Backgammon however, it was identified with different names then. The game that is played today was refined in the 17th century by English people. This was the time when it acquired the name Backgammon. Since then Backgammon is a member of board games family and is one of the oldest classes of board games in the world. In the 20th century, addition of doubling cube was significant and remarkable innovation in Backgammon. Set up of Online Backgammon:
Similar to land-based Backgammon, Online Backgammon game set up consists of:
- A layout or a board.
- Set of checkers, 2 different colors, 15 for each player, who are referred as ‘men’.
- Set of dice, one for each player.
- Set dice cups.
- Doubling cube.
Backgammon is played with 15 checkers on a board consisting of 24 spaces and points. The points are grouped into four quadrants and are referred as player’s home board and opponents’ outer board. These boards are separated from each other by a ridge called as bar.
The points for numbering purposes start from a player’s home board. Each player has 15 checkers of different colors. The initial set up of a checker is as follows:
- 2on 24 points.
- 5 on 13 points.
- 3 on 8 points.
- 5 on 6 points.
Both the players will have their own pair of dice and a dice cup. However, a doubling cube with numbers 2,4,8,16,32 and 64 inscribed on its faces helps to track the status of the Online Backgammon game.
The main goal of player here is to bring all men into the home board, and then remove the opponent’s men. The player who will kick all the men off the board is the winner in this game.
